People make use of the words, dietitian and nutritional expert, interchangeably. Several do not also know that there is a difference in between the two. A nutritionist is a really basic catch-all term, similar to a medical professional. A medical professional could be an eye doctor, pharmacist, MD, or a PhD. Whereas an RD, a registered dietitian, is a person that is skillfully trained, has credentials, and has passed a nationwide exam.

Any individual can call themselves a "nutritionist"; it doesn't describe a certain kind or level of education and learning. Someone who calls themselves a nutritional expert might be a signed up dietitian since signed up dietitians are nutritionists. Or perhaps someone that has no nourishment training. However, many nutritionists have actually progressed levels and are certified by nutritional expert accreditation boards to gain the title of CNS (a licensed nourishment specialist).

With their proficiency in food and diet regimen, dietitians and nutritionists assist people in keeping healthy practices and mitigating or handling health problems, yet due to numerous credentials and qualifications, they are commonly mislabeled. It appears that the 2 occupations share some resemblances in responsibilities. The titles should not be used reciprocally, as the duty of dietitian is extra controlled than that of a nutritionist.

-1

The term "dietitians" generally refers to signed up dietitians (RDs). The main difference between RDs and nutritional experts depends on the fact that RDs generally have more education and credentials. Depending on the state of method, using the title "nutritionist" might not demand official nutrition education, training, licensing or certification, however referring to oneself as a "dietitian" without appropriate credentialing is banned by the regulation.

-1

After that, striving dietitians must complete at the very least 1,200 hours in a teaching fellowship under the supervision of a qualified specialist, incorporated with undergraduate or graduate research studies. With all of the above finished, students may be eligible to sit for the Commission on Dietetic Enrollment (CDR) examination. If you prepare to take the test later on, it is essential to know that by 2024, a graduate degree will be the minimum requirement to sit for the CDR exam.

Bureau of Labor Data (BLS) puts together salary data for dietitians and nutritionists jointly. According to the BLS, the mean yearly salary for dietitians and nutritional experts was $66,450 in 2022. There is a considerable difference, nonetheless, between the median yearly pay of the most affordable 10% of income earners and the highest possible 10%: less than $44,140 and even more than $95,130, respectively.

-1

The job outlook of both dietitians and nutritional experts is faster than the typical growth price for all professions (3%). Employment of dietitians and nutritional experts is anticipated to expand 7% from 2022 to 2032.
